Responsibilities
  • Service and maintain air conditioning units, geysers, gate motors, and fire equipment according to maintenance schedules.
  • Maintain cleanliness and orderliness of work areas, storage rooms, and external grounds.
  • Touch up paintwork and perform minor painting tasks to maintain the appearance and condition of buildings and common areas.
  • Adhere to all occupational health and safety procedures and wear prescribed personal protective equipment.
  • Perform minor building repairs including painting, patching walls, fixing leaks, and replacing broken fixtures such as door handles, hinges, and taps.
  • Repair and replace door locks, hinges, window latches, and other building hardware to ensure security and functionality of premises.
  • Conduct regular inspections of buildings, systems, and equipment to identify maintenance needs and prevent costly breakdowns.
Requirements
  • Own basic set of hand tools appropriate for general building maintenance and repair work.
  • Practical knowledge of basic plumbing, electrical, painting, and carpentry repairs to handle day-to-day maintenance tasks independently.
  • Good communication skills and a professional manner when interacting with tenants, clients, and contractors.
  • A valid driver's licence and own reliable transport are preferred for travelling between properties and responding to callouts.
  • Previous experience in building maintenance, handyman work, or at least two skilled trades such as plumbing, electrical, or carpentry.
  • Good problem-solving skills and ability to diagnose faults and determine the most effective repair approach.
  • Physical fitness to perform manual tasks including lifting, climbing ladders, and working in confined spaces or at heights.
Qualifications
No Formal Qualification Required with Proven Maintenance Skills
